What is the Numeracy Project?

The Numeracy Project is a free numeracy development resource that introduces teachers and teacher leaders to the trajectory by which learners acquire a solid foundation in numeracy. This package contains assessments (universal screeners, a diagnostic tool, progress monitoring) and intervention activities.

Numeracy Project Training

As a result of the Numeracy Project training, participants will:

  • Understand the concept of numeracy and use student thinking to examine the development across stages of the Number Framework
  • Learn how to use various assessments in the Numeracy Project to determine learning needs
  • Use data to design instruction and monitor progress within the Numeracy Project
